About Frankenmuth, MI

Frankenmuth is a small community in Michigan with a population of 5,108 residents. The median household income is $84,583 per year, which is above the national average. The median age in Frankenmuth is 51.8 years.

Housing in Frankenmuth has a median home value of $277,600 and median monthly rent of $814. Of the 2,661 total housing units, the majority are owner-occupied, with 1,639 owner-occupied and 733 renter-occupied units.

The unemployment rate in Frankenmuth is 5.6% and the poverty rate is 3.6%. 48.9% of resid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The average commute time is 19 minutes.

Cost of Living in Frankenmuth, MI

Compared to national averages, Frankenmuth has a median household income of $84,583 (13% above the national median of $75,149). Home values average $277,600, which is 13% above the national median. Monthly rent at $814 is 30% below the US average of $1,163. Within Michigan, Frankenmuth's income is 28% above the state average of $66,017, and home values are 51% above the state median of $183,391.
